Abstract
Abstract This paper applies a critical institutionalist analysis to the practice of participatory budgeting in Chicago, Illinois. Analyzing contemporary participatory democratic practices, such as participatory budgeting, in relation to longstanding race- and class-based social struggles highlights how elite actors can engage with participatory democratic interventions to manage the political exclusions of racial capitalism.

Studies in Political Economy is an interdisciplinary journal committed to the publication of original work in the various traditions of socialist political economy. Researchers and analysts within these traditions seek to understand how political, economic and cultural processes and struggles interact to shape and reshape the conditions of people"s lives.
